Sichern von Benutzerprofil-Dienstanwendungen in SharePoint Server

 

**Gilt für:**SharePoint Server 2013, SharePoint Server 2016

**Letztes Änderungsdatum des Themas:**2018-02-16

Zusammenfassung: Informationen zum Sichern der Benutzerprofil-Dienstanwendung in SharePoint Server 2016 und SharePoint Server 2013.

Sie können die Benutzerprofil-Dienstanwendung mithilfe der die Website für die SharePoint-Zentraladministration, mit Microsoft PowerShell oder mithilfe von SQL Server-Tools sichern. Welches Sicherungstool am besten geeignet ist, hängt davon ab, welche Art von Umgebung Sie bereitgestellt haben, was Ihr Sicherungszeitplan zulässt und welche Vereinbarungen zum Servicelevel (Service Level Agreements, SLAs) Sie mit Ihrer Organisation haben.

Wichtig

Die Schritte in diesem Artikel gelten nur für SharePoint Server 2016 und SharePoint Server 2013.

Inhalt dieses Artikels:

  • Bevor Sie beginnen:

  • Sichern einer Benutzerprofil-Dienstanwendung mithilfe von PowerShell

  • Sichern einer Benutzerprofil-Dienstanwendung mithilfe der Zentraladministration

  • Sichern der Anwendungsdatenbank des Benutzerprofildiensts mithilfe von SQL Server-Tools

Bevor Sie beginnen:

Es wird empfohlen, regelmäßige Sicherungen auf Farmebene auszuführen. Möglicherweise müssen Sie jedoch aufgrund der Geschäftsanforderungen oder IT-Anforderungen die Dienstanwendung des Benutzerprofildiensts sichern. Durch das regelmäßige Sichern der Dienstanwendung des Benutzerprofildiensts reduzieren Sie das Risiko von Datenverlusten, die bei Hardwarefehlern, Stromausfällen oder anderen Problemen auftreten können. Der Vorgang ist einfach und kann gegebenenfalls die Verfügbarkeit aller mit der Dienstanwendung zusammenhängenden Daten und Konfigurationen für die Wiederherstellung sicherstellen.

Informationen dazu, welche Daten gesichert werden müssen und welche Tools Sie verwenden können, finden Sie unter Planen der Sicherung und der Wiederherstellung in SharePoint Server. Sie können alle Dienstanwendungen in der Farm sichern, indem Sie die gesamte Farm sichern. Weitere Informationen finden Sie unter Sichern von Farmen in SharePoint Server.

Beachten Sie folgende Hinweise, bevor Sie mit diesem Vorgang beginnen:

  • Die Sicherung der Benutzerprofil-Dienstanwendung hat keinen Einfluss auf den Status der Farm. Für den Vorgang werden jedoch Ressourcen benötigt. Daher kann es während der Sicherung der Dienstanwendung zu Leistungsbeeinträchtigungen in der Farm kommen. Sie können Leistungseinbußen vermeiden, indem Sie die Dienstanwendung während Zeiten geringer Auslastung der Farm sichern.

  • Sie müssen auf dem lokalen Computer oder im Netzwerk einen Ordner zum Speichern der Sicherungen erstellen. Zur Verbesserung der Leistung wird empfohlen, auf dem lokalen Computer zu sichern und dann die Sicherungsdateien in einen Netzwerkordner zu verschieben. Weitere Informationen zum Erstellen eines Sicherungsordners finden Sie unter Vorbereiten der Sicherung und Wiederherstellung von Farmen in SharePoint Server.

Sichern einer Benutzerprofil-Dienstanwendung mithilfe von PowerShell

Sie können PowerShell verwenden,um die Benutzerprofildienst-Dienstanwendung manuell zu sichern oder als Teil eines Skripts, das in festgelegten Zeitintervallen ausgeführt wird.

Hinweis

Die Sicherung einer Benutzerprofildienst-Anwendung kann beim ersten Verwenden von PowerShell für die Sicherung misslingen. Sollte dies passieren, wiederholen Sie das Sicherungsverfahren mit PowerShell. Einzelheiten zu Sicherungsfehlern finden Sie im Sicherungsverzeichnis in den Dateien spbackup.log und sprestore.log.

So sichern Sie die Benutzerprofil-Dienstanwendung mithilfe der PowerShell

  1. Vergewissern Sie sich, dass Sie über die folgenden Mitgliedschaften verfügen:

    • Feste Serverrolle securityadmin auf der SQL Server-Instanz.

    • Feste Datenbankrolle db_owner auf allen Datenbanken, die aktualisiert werden sollen.

    • Administratorgruppe auf dem Server, auf dem die PowerShell-Cmdlets ausgeführt werden.

    Ein Administrator kann mithilfe des Cmdlets Add-SPShellAdmin Berechtigungen zur Verwendung von SharePoint 2013-Produkte gewähren.

    Hinweis

    Wenn Sie über keine Berechtigungen verfügen, kontaktieren Sie Ihren Setup-Administrator oder SQL Server-Administrator, um die Berechtigungen anzufordern. Weitere Informationen zu PowerShell-Berechtigungen finden Sie unter Add-SPShellAdmin.

  2. Starten Sie SharePoint 15-Verwaltungsshell.

  3. Geben Sie an der PowerShell-Eingabeaufforderung den folgenden Befehl ein:

    Backup-SPFarm -Directory <BackupFolder> -BackupMethod Full -Item Farm\Shared Services\Shared Service Applications\<ServiceApplicationName> [-Verbose]
    

    Dabei gilt Folgendes:

    • <BackupFolder> ist der Pfad eines Ordners auf dem lokalen Computer oder in dem Netzwerk, in dem die Sicherungen gespeichert werden sollen.

    • <ServiceApplicationName> ist der Name der Benutzerprofildienst-Dienstanwendung, die Sie sichern möchten.

      Für die Benutzerprofildienst-Dienstanwendung muss stets eine vollständige Sicherung ausgeführt werden.

      Hinweis

      Für die Benutzerprofildienst-Dienstanwendung muss stets eine vollständige Sicherung ausgeführt werden.

  4. Sie müssen auch den Dienstanwendungsproxy sichern. Geben Sie dazu an der PowerShell-Eingabeaufforderung den folgenden Befehl ein:

    Backup-SPFarm -Directory <BackupFolder> -BackupMethod Full -Item Farm\Shared Services\Shared Service Proxies\<ServiceApplicationProxyName > [-Verbose]
    

    Dabei gilt Folgendes:

    • <BackupFolder> ist der Pfad eines Ordners auf dem lokalen Computer oder in dem Netzwerk, in dem die Sicherungen gespeichert werden sollen.

    • <ServiceApplicationProxyName> ist der Name des Benutzerprofildienst-Dienstanwendungsproxys, den Sie sichern möchten.

Weitere Informationen finden Sie unter Backup-SPFarm.

Hinweis

Es wird empfohlen, Windows PowerShell zum Ausführen von administrativen Befehlszeilenaufgaben zu verwenden. Das Befehlszeilentool Stsadm ist veraltet, aber weiterhin vorhanden, um die Kompatibilität mit früheren Produktversionen zu gewährleisten.

Sichern einer Benutzerprofil-Dienstanwendung mithilfe der Zentraladministration

Sie können die Zentraladministration verwenden, um die Benutzerprofil-Dienstanwendung zu sichern.

Hinweis

Die Sicherung einer Benutzerprofildienst-Anwendung kann beim ersten Verwenden von Zentraladministration für die Sicherung misslingen. Sollte dies passieren, wiederholen Sie das Sicherungsverfahren mit Zentraladministration. Einzelheiten zu Sicherungsfehlern finden Sie im Sicherungsverzeichnis in den Dateien spbackup.log und sprestore.log.

So sichern Sie die Benutzerprofil-Dienstanwendung mithilfe der Zentraladministration

  1. Vergewissern Sie sich, dass das Benutzerkonto, mit dem dieses Verfahren ausgeführt wird, Mitglied der SharePoint-Gruppe Farmadministratoren ist.

  2. Starten Sie die Zentraladministration.

  3. Klicken Sie auf der Homepage der Zentraladministration im Abschnitt Sichern und Wiederherstellen auf Sicherung ausführen.

  4. Wählen Sie auf der Seite Sicherung ausführen – Schritt 1 von 2: Zu sichernde Komponente auswählen in der Liste der Komponenten die Benutzerprofildienst-Dienstanwendung aus, und klicken Sie dann auf Weiter.

  5. Wählen Sie auf der Seite Sicherung starten - Schritt 2 von 2: Sicherungsoptionen auswählen im Abschnitt Sicherungstyp die Option Vollständig aus.

    Hinweis

    Für die Benutzerprofil-Dienstanwendung muss stets eine vollständige Sicherung ausgeführt werden. Sie müssen die Option Vollständig auswählen.

  6. Geben Sie im Abschnitt Speicherort der Sicherungsdatei in das Feld Sicherungsspeicherort den Pfad des Sicherungsordners ein, und klicken Sie dann auf Sicherung starten.

  7. Sie müssen auch den Dienstanwendungsproxy sichern. Klicken Sie dazu auf der Homepage der Zentraladministration im Abschnitt Sichern und Wiederherstellen auf Sicherung ausführen.

  8. Wählen Sie auf der Seite Sicherung ausführen – Schritt 1 von 2: Zu sichernde Komponente auswählen in der Liste der Komponenten den Dienstanwendungsproxy für den Benutzerprofildienst aus, und klicken Sie dann auf Weiter.

  9. Wählen Sie auf der Seite Sicherung starten - Schritt 2 von 2: Sicherungsoptionen auswählen im Abschnitt Sicherungstyp die Option Vollständig aus.

  10. Geben Sie im Abschnitt Speicherort der Sicherungsdatei in das Feld Sicherungsspeicherort den Pfad des Sicherungsordners ein, und klicken Sie dann auf Sicherung starten.

  11. Der allgemeine Status aller Sicherungsaufträge wird oben auf der Seite "Status von Sicherungs- und Wiederherstellungsaufträgen" im Abschnitt Bereitschaft angezeigt. Der Status des aktuellen Sicherungsauftrags wird im unteren Teil der Seite im Abschnitt Sichern angezeigt. Die Statusseite wird alle 30 Sekunden automatisch aktualisiert. Durch Klicken auf Aktualisieren können die Statusdetails manuell aktualisiert werden. Sicherung und Wiederherstellung sind Timerdienstaufträge. Daher kann es mehrere Sekunden dauern, bis die Sicherung gestartet wird.

    Wenn Fehlermeldungen angezeigt werden, können Sie diese in der Spalte Fehlermeldung auf der Seite Status von Sicherungs- und Wiederherstellungsaufträgen überprüfen. Weitere Details finden Sie in der Datei Spbackup.log in dem in Schritt 3 angegebenen UNC-Pfad.

Sichern der Anwendungsdatenbank des Benutzerprofildiensts mithilfe von SQL Server-Tools

Sie können nicht die gesamte Benutzerprofil-Dienstanwendung oder den gesamten Dienstanwendungsproxy sichern. Dazu müssen Sie entweder PowerShell oder die Zentraladministration verwenden. Allerdings können Sie alle Datenbanken sichern, die der Benutzerprofil-Dienstanwendung zugeordnet sind.

So sichern Sie die Anwendungsdatenbank des Benutzerprofildiensts mithilfe von SQL Server

  1. Stellen Sie sicher, dass das Benutzerkonto, mit dem dieses Verfahren ausgeführt wird, Mitglied der festen SQL Server-Datenbankrolle db_backupoperator auf dem Datenbankserver ist, auf dem die jeweilige Datenbank gespeichert ist.

  2. Bevor Sie die Datenbanken für die Benutzerprofildienst-Dienstanwendung sichern, müssen Sie den MIIS-Verschlüsselungsschlüssel (Microsoft Identity Integration Server) exportieren. Diesen exportierten Schlüssel importieren Sie dann vor dem Wiederherstellen der Datenbanken wieder. Der Schlüssel befindet sich standardmäßig auf dem Server mit SharePoint Server 2016, der die Microsoft Forefront Identity Manager-Dienste hostet, und zwar in folgendem Verzeichnis: <root directory drive>\Programme\Microsoft Office Servers\16.0\Synchronization Service\Bin oder <root directory drive>\Programme\Microsoft Office Servers\15.0\Synchronization Service\Bin. Zum Exportieren des Schlüssels geben Sie an der Eingabeaufforderung folgenden Befehl ein:

    miiskmu.exe
    

    Verwenden Sie das Hilfsprogramm für die Verwaltung von MIIS-Schlüsseln, um den Schlüsselsatz zu exportieren.

  3. Öffnen Sie SQL Server Management Studio, und stellen Sie eine Verbindung mit dem Datenbankserver her.

  4. Erweitern Sie im Objekt-Explorer den Knoten Datenbanken.

  5. Klicken Sie mit der rechten Maustaste auf die zu sichernde Datenbank, zeigen Sie auf Aufgaben, und klicken Sie dann auf Sichern.

  6. Bestätigen Sie im Dialogfeld Datenbank sichern den Datenbanknamen.

  7. Wählen Sie als Nächstes aus der Liste Sicherungstyp die Art der auszuführenden Sicherung aus. Weitere Informationen darüber, welchen Sicherungstyp Sie verwenden sollten, finden Sie unter Wiederherstellungsmodelle (SQL Server).

  8. Klicken Sie im Bereich Sicherungskomponente auf Datenbank.

  9. Verwenden Sie entweder den angegebenen Standardnamen, oder geben Sie einen Namen für den Sicherungssatz in das Textfeld Name ein.

  10. Geben Sie im Bereich Ziel an, wo die Sicherung gespeichert werden soll.

  11. Klicken Sie auf OK, um die Datenbank zu sichern.

  12. Wiederholen Sie die Schritte 1 bis 10 für jede Benutzerprofil-Dienstanwendungsdatenbank.

See also

Sicherungslösungen in SharePoint Server
Wiederherstellen von Dienstanwendungen in SharePoint Server

Microsoft PowerShell für SharePoint Server – Referenz